There are several approaches on the issue of the efficient organization of the working week as regards the duration of the working days and working hours. At the same time, the latter question may also be regarded from the personal perspective in the sense that almost everyone has their preferences on how to organize working time and leisure. Personally, I am prone to believe that it is much more preferable to work long hours and /for/ less days a weak than to have an ordinary five day workload. I hold this opinion since it /this/ would enable a person to spend more time on learning new things; and short working week would definitely provide broader opportunities for a fuller private life.
To begin with, it is proved by psychologists that one of the most enjoyable things for an individual is their ability to explore new things, meet new people, to gain new knowledge and skills. Therefore, if a person has enough time for those activities, they would feel themselves happier /happy/ unless it harms their professional career. For instance, I am a legal practitioner and I work in a law firm with quite a severe /large/ workload. That is the reason why I do not manage to discover new things in my life, and I feel myself a sort of incomplete person in that sense. Thus, the more you are able to spend on learning, the happier /the more satisfied/ you are.
Additionally, the modern life is hectic, and it keeps people away from their families. This in turn becomes a real source of dissatisfaction especially if it is caused by tough working schedule. Spending time with close relatives, on the other hand, secures high mood and healthier life. For example, I have to work five days a week, and, although I finish my work at 7 pm, I feel tired after daily routine and /I am/ not able to enjoy spending time with my family members. Consequently, the shortened option of the working week would be a better solution for paying attention to our beloved people.
To sum up briefly, it would be better to work three days a week. The explanation to this is mainly twofold: first, we would have more possibilities to explore the world; and, second, our lives would be happier thanks to the opportunity to spend more time with our close relatives.
